My Take

Zara Tindall genuinely impresses me, and not for the obvious reasons. Born sixth in line to the British throne, she could have coasted on royal status, but instead she chose the punishing world of elite eventing and earned her place through sheer skill. Becoming an Olympian and winning BBC Sports Personality of the Year in 2006 are achievements no title can hand you. That refusal to lean on her name is what I admire most. She built an identity as a competitor, not a royal accessory, and in a family defined by inherited position, carving out something purely earned is a quiet act of real courage.
